
Bridging Horizons: Switzerland and the UK Forge Deeper Ties in Science and Innovation
Bern, Switzerland & London, UK – December 9, 2024 – In a positive development for the global scientific community, the Swiss Confederation has announced a significant step forward in its collaboration with the United Kingdom, focusing on strengthening ties in the vital fields of science and innovation. This initiative, detailed in a recent publication by the Swiss government, heralds an exciting new chapter for both nations as they commit to deepening their shared pursuit of knowledge and technological advancement.
The announcement, published on December 9, 2024, signals a mutual recognition of the immense value that collaborative research and development can bring. Both Switzerland and the United Kingdom have long been recognized as powerhouses in scientific discovery and innovation, boasting world-class universities, leading research institutions, and a dynamic entrepreneurial spirit. By formally enhancing their cooperation, they aim to build upon these existing strengths and unlock even greater potential.
This renewed commitment is not merely a formality; it reflects a shared understanding that tackling complex global challenges – from climate change and healthcare to the digital revolution – requires a united front and the pooling of diverse expertise. By working together, researchers, scientists, and innovators from both countries can accelerate the pace of discovery, foster new technologies, and ultimately contribute to a better future for all.
